Permanent C++ Jobs in England

151 to 175 of 875 Permanent C++ Jobs in England

Senior Aerospace Software Engineer

London Area, United Kingdom
Hybrid / WFH Options
Flare Bright
strengthen the technical depth of the software team in addition to leading it with your soft skills. This work will include software engineering using C++ on Linux for Machine Learning and Digital Twins, which operate on a range of drone assets, along with HTML5/JavaScript UI work as required. … Able to write well-structured, efficient, documented and tested software to high quality standards following coding conventions. You must have a strong grasp of C++, real-time systems, event-driven execution, object oriented programming, formal design methods and test-driven development. Experience developing to meet aerospace standards, such as DO178C … under any non-UK export laws (such as US ITAR) A practical and theoretical knowledge test is part of the interview where understanding of C++ software systems and your specific area of expertise will be checked. Location: Hybrid working could be considered, but you will generally work in White City more »
Posted:

C++ Quant Developer, Central Derivatives Pricing

London Area, United Kingdom
Winston Fox
Seeking a talented C++ Programmer/Quant Developer in London for the Central Derivatives Pricing team at a Global Top 10 Hedge Fund. Candidates must have direct experience and skills to be considered for this position. Package £150-£200,000 base salary Competitive hedge fund bonus 1x-3x Learning budget … researchers and portfolio managers Expertise expectation Experience developing Pricing Analytics libraries Requirement Passionate about Computer Science, Mathematics, and Financial Markets Expertise in C/C++ programming Equity Derivatives experience is preferred Proficient in either Python or Matlab is useful Excellent academic record more »
Posted:

Trade Support Engineer - C++ - Quant Hedge Fund

Greater London, England, United Kingdom
Capital Markets Recruitment
with development teams and counterparties Assist with Portfolio Manager onboarding Desirable Candidates: Bachelor’s Degree from an accredited college or university Technical proficiency in C++ and Python, Linux, SQL, AWS 2+ years experience in a trade support role at a Hedge Fund, Trading firm or investment bank Possess a professional more »
Posted:

Hardware Engineer FPGA C++ RTL

London, England, United Kingdom
Hybrid / WFH Options
Client Server
Hardware Engineer (FPGA C++ RTL) London/WFH to £175k++ Opportunity for a highly talented Hardware Engineer to progress your career in an impactful role at a global HFT firm with significant bonus earning potential. As a Hardware Engineer you will join a cross-functional trading team to devise, build … class facilities. About you: You have achieved a 2.1 or above at BSc in Electrical Engineering or Computer Science You have a background with C++ software engineering and RTL design You have experience with FPGA vendor tools such as Vivado/Quartus You have a strong knowledge of Linux OS … Assurance and Income Protection schemes Reimbursement of wellness expenses Charity donation marching programme Apply now to find out more about this Hardware Engineer (FPGA C++ RTL) opportunity. At Client Server we believe in a diverse workplace that allows people to play to their strengths and continually learn. We're an more »
Posted:

Software Designer(UI, Industry: Off-Highway/Automotive )

Rocester, England, United Kingdom
Dabster
United Kingdom Job Type: Contract Skills Engineer level software designers 3+ years of display/User Interface software design experience in Qt or Qml C++ experience (in addition) would be a benefit Tool based software development experience using formal processes and workflows Industry: Off-Highway/Automotive #Note:- We only more »
Posted:

MLIR Compiler Lead

London Area, United Kingdom
IC Resources
in people from a variety of backgrounds, but your experience may include some of the following: Extensive experience MLIR/LLVM Compiler Development Advanced C++ programming skills Understanding of AI Processors is preferred Familiarity of AI frameworks such as Tensorflow, PyTorch, etc. If you’re a MLIR Compiler Lead looking more »
Posted:

Compute Library Engineer

Cambridge, England, United Kingdom
Hybrid / WFH Options
IC Resources
experience in kernel development projects for GPUs Involvement in OpenCL, CUDA or similar parallel programming languages Understanding of ML frameworks - TensorFlow, PyTorch etc Strong C++ development skills Ability to work independently in a fast-paced environment If you are a Compute Library Engineer looking for a new opportunity within an more »
Posted:

C++ Developer

London Area, United Kingdom
Aurum Search Limited
work closely with quantitative researchers and traders to implement and refine advanced trading strategies. Key Responsibilities: Develop High-Performance Code : Create and maintain robust C++ code tailored for trading algorithms. Algorithmic Translation : Convert complex trading strategies into efficient, scalable algorithmic solutions. Performance Optimization : Enhance algorithmic logic for optimal performance and … and accuracy of algorithms through rigorous testing and debugging. Continuous Improvement : Monitor and fine-tune deployed algorithms to enhance trading outcomes. Requirements: Technical Expertise: C++ Proficiency : Extensive experience in developing high-performance C++ code within the algorithmic trading domain. Low-Latency Programming : Strong understanding of low-latency programming techniques and more »
Posted:

Senior Software Engineer

Greater London, England, United Kingdom
Algo Capital Group
in mission-critical projects in trade execution, application development and market data feed processing, shaping and directing the architecture of a growing system. The C++ framework is deployed on Linux in short, frequent development cycles in proprietary software. Responsibilities Lead and contribute to the design and implementation of next-generation … trading systems, focusing on trade execution, application development, and market data feed processing. Develop robust, high-performance software solutions in C++ within a Linux environment to support trading operations, ensuring reliability, scalability, and low-latency execution. Take ownership of mission-critical projects, from conception to deployment, ensuring adherence to project … latency, and throughput, utilizing profiling tools and techniques to enhance the efficiency of trading algorithms and data processing pipelines. Requirements Strong experience required in C++, knowledge of C++17/20 preferred with a focus on developing high-performance, low-latency systems for financial trading or related domains. Solid understanding of more »
Posted:

Head Quant Developer – C# Risk

London, United Kingdom
Quant Capital
Finance, or other technical discipline • Mentoring or Management experience • Strong software analysis, design and development skills • Min 3 years professional experience in C#, Python, C++ or Java • Knowledge of relational databases and SQL • Experience in finance and capital markets. This role suits someone from a software development background that is … to take ownership of products and take considerable responsibility and the bonus that goes with that. My client is based in Central London C#, C++ SQL, Support, Implementation more »
Salary: £ 70 K
Posted:

Embedded Software Engineer

Hemel Hempstead, England, United Kingdom
Smiths Detection
you will be site based 3 days a week. What you'll do - Design, implement, and test software for embedded systems. Develop software in C++ running on ARM Cortex M33 Microcontrollers Develop software for Azure RTOS (ThreadX) including FileX, GUIX and USBX Use Jira for task assignment, reporting and defect … issues. What you'll definitely need - At least 5 years of experience in software development for embedded systems Strong programming skills in C and C++ Experience with embedded development tools and processes Experience with embedded system design, including knowledge of hardware components and interfaces. Familiarity with communication protocols such as more »
Posted:

Software Engineer C++- Remote UK

City Of Bristol, England, United Kingdom
Hybrid / WFH Options
Wave Recruitment
This a fully remote UK, flexible working hours Audio C++ Software role. Would you be interested in working on embedded Linux audio projects? We are working with a consultancy firm that specialises in audio technology internationally, ranging from studio sound to festivals and gigs. You would be in a new … audio devices. Your products will be used across wide platforms to create great listening. Essential technologies and skills needed Excellent understanding of C/C++ and associated tools Embedded development experience Motivated & High standards Embedded Linux/ZephyrOS/FreeRTOS STM32/NXP i.MXRT/ARM M4, M7, A53, etc … USB principals and peripheral drivers Ethernet principals and peripheral drivers Emscripten for running C++ applications in the browser If you have an interest in digital audio and/or layer 2 networking, it would be advantageous. This will be a dynamic role that will give you good exposure to complex more »
Posted:

Senior C++ Developer

Stafford, Staffordshire, United Kingdom
Hybrid / WFH Options
Confidential
Senior C++ Developer Perm up to £75k per annum Staffordshire Mostly remote Seeking an experienced C++ developer to join a engineering and development team for a client in the Staffordshire region. This role will focus on building applications that leverage data analytics, digital twins and machine learning in their quest … to become market leaders in their sector. You need to have solid C++ coding... more »
Posted:

C++ Developer X2 (Mid/Senior) - £45-£65k - Manchester

Manchester, Cheshire, United Kingdom
Confidential
C++ Developer X2 (Mid/Senior) - £45,000-£65,000 - Manchester - Dependent on Experience C++ Software Developers required to join a leading software house based in Manchester. They work on very complex software product for businesses. They really like engineers who pride themselves on their problem solving ability. They are more »
Posted:

C++ Developer

London Area, United Kingdom
Hybrid / WFH Options
5V Video | Certified B Corp™
QT(C++) and Python Developer Day Rate - £400 - £500 Contract - 6-12 Months Location - London (Hybrid) Are you passionate about creating immersive and seamless digital experiences? Do you thrive on the cutting edge of technology and enjoy building stunning user interfaces? Are you looking for a long-term project you … QT frameworks for a set-top box within a new and dynamic team. Qualifications and Experience: Excellent experience in QT framework Excellent Experience in C++ Ability to use QT framework to build robust user interfaces Good knowledge of Python programming Experience in creating/working with Test frameworks Knowledge of more »
Posted:

C++ Engineer – Nanosecond Technology

London Area, United Kingdom
Stanford Black Limited
My client, a leading and highly discrete quantitative research and technology firm are looking to add strong Low Latency C++ Engineers to the team. You will join the Low Latency engineering team responsible for evolving and maintaining the firm's low-latency trading platform. This role involves working on their … nanoseconds. In this position, your primary responsibility will be to optimise code to meet these stringent performance requirements. This will require not only strong C++ skills but also a deep understanding of low-latency systems and trading platforms. You will tackle complex technical problems and provide valuable expertise to the … team, ensuring that every bit of performance is maximised . Requirement Experience in modern C++ development within Linux/Unix environment Bachelors degree in Computer Science, Engineering (or a related subject) Background in finance is preferred more »
Posted:

: Intraday Futures Quantitative Researcher, London / Paris

London Area, United Kingdom
Selby Jennings
A multi-Bn AUM Quant fund is looking for an intraday futures quant researcher to join a collaborative research desk. The fund are a spin off from one of the most successful hedge funds of all time. Their research group more »
Posted:

C++ Quantitative/Software Developer

London Area, United Kingdom
Selby Jennings
cloud computing) Opportunities to solve hard technical challenges critical to the desk’s success Your present skill set: Excellent knowledge and experience using modern C++ Good understanding of what is happening behind the abstractions - be it CPU, memory, OS, network… Ability, and willingness to take full ownership of the work more »
Posted:

Software Engineer Wireless Products

Gloucester, England, United Kingdom
Cyber Security Jobsite
nation states, armed forces and commercial businesses can unlock digital advantage in the most demanding environments. This opportunity is suitable for Software Developers with C++ experience. Unleash Your Potential with BAE's Wireless Products Team Are you ready to take your engineering career to new heights? Look no further than … on retention rate. It's a really good environment for ambitious techies to flourish. Essential Requirements for applicants Junior Engineers = Experience developing software using C++ Mid & Senior Engineers = C++ & Linux Onsite Dedication: Work onsite to immerse in our secure environment. Security Clearance: Qualify for full, unrestricted, UK Security Clearance You more »
Posted:

Senior Embedded Software Engineer

Worcestershire, England, United Kingdom
Hybrid / WFH Options
Platform Recruitment
highly motivated Senior Embedded Engineer to join their team on a permanent basis. This role will involve developing real time embedded software applications using C++, as well as running under Linux/FreeRTOS Key deliverables include: Minimum of 4 years of experience in embedded systems development in a product development … team. Expertise in Embedded C and C++ with multi-threading. Experience with the STM32 family of microprocessors. Good to have: Experience working using RTOS. Knowledge in IoT cyber security. Experience developing commercial applications. Further information: This role is hybrid and a high priority. Our client is open with salary depending more »
Posted:

C++ Quant Developer

London Area, United Kingdom
Acquire Me
Quantitative Developer - C++ Our client is a renowned systematic trading firm. They're hiring for an exceptional C++ Quant Developer to join their 'Central Execution' group. This splinter group are responsible for building, enhancing and owning end-to-end the firms' overall execution capabilities. 🚀 What You'll Do: - Collaborate on … contribute to algorithmic trading solutions. 💡 What You Need: - An exceptional Academic background with advanced study in a STEM discipline. - Exceptional programming ability in modern C++ (17 or later). - A passion for solving complex problems and a desire to work in a fast-paced, collaborative environment. Excellent P&L linked more »
Posted:

C++ Real Time Software (Embedded) Engineer

Luton, England, United Kingdom
CBSbutler
C++ Real Time Software (Embedded) Engineer 12 month contract Luton (3 days p/w on site) £68ph (Inside IR35) ** Please note we can only consider sole UK Nationals (no dual nationalities)** A Real-time embedded software engineer is required in support of defensive aids development programmes at our site … process. Able to demonstrate experience in all areas of the software lifecycle from requirements definition through to integration and delivery. Developing and updating Modern C++ software in a real-time embedded environment on target hardware. Familiar with debugging software on target hardware in a lab environment Strong knowledge of the more »
Posted:

Senior Quant Developer - eTrading (Credit Markets)

London Area, United Kingdom
Hybrid / WFH Options
Barclay Simpson
like and liaise/support the traders. Self-sufficient. Must understand and be able to design model calibration eg. curve models, curve bootstrapping. Strong C++ Will deal with the analysis and development of pricing models. Skillset:- Essential C++ (including multithreading), Python and good communication skills 5+ years Trading desk quant more »
Posted:

Embedded Software Engineer

Greater Bristol Area, United Kingdom
Salt
development are offering an exciting opportunity to contribute to their ongoing project work in the tech for good space. Technologies utilized include Qt, Linux, C++, Yocto, ARM, and FPGAs, spanning from high-level software to bespoke Linux device drivers interfacing with custom hardware. The skills they are looking for include … Embedded C development • C++ (min.11) development • Driver development • Embedded Linux/Linux configuration • Python is also beneficial. more »
Posted:
C++
England
10th Percentile
£37,500
25th Percentile
£45,500
Median
£60,000
75th Percentile
£72,500
90th Percentile
£95,000